Output 599ee930060a2cd57ca658b9307e63c9d7922c4e9959329a6ae9e5a30bed9e27:1

value
75069306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c210a1cf84c1eee0688d8ad39ab6cf7435b6b455 OP_EQUAL
address
3KP8wNjXfypsTuqBZ7hLc3yqL5dbNooiES
transaction
599ee930060a2cd57ca658b9307e63c9d7922c4e9959329a6ae9e5a30bed9e27
confirmations
126880
spent
true